
About this episode
We are recording in front of an audience at Tuscarora Inn and Retreat center. As we continue on the 2nd article of the Apostle's Creed, we talk about how Jesus was from eternity--from before in incarnation. Jesus is referred to as our brother, and we ponder the mystery of that, and evidence supporting that claim. We talk about the human emotions of Jesus, and what it means for us that Jesus has the whole spectrum of human emotions.
We talk about the meaning of the title "Christ" and the annointing of the Holy Spirit. This topic has a lot of tension and mystery, and we wrestle with what that means, and how do we respond to these tensions and mysteries.
We also talk about what it means that Jesus is a prophet, a priest, and a king. The conversation goes to redemption, and ends up talking about the tangible means of grace found in the sacraments, and the comfort they bring.
